Encryption is a tec hnique which converts a text unreadable before sending
through the web, into another called cryptogram, which is not recognized by
other persons or computers if intercepted. Since the text is protected by
codes, in order to break the code, it is necessary to know the algorithms or
keys to recognize the information.
In the process of encryption the text is changed by an algorithm whose inverse
function is only known by the computer or person addressed, who has the
appropriate digital certifi cation.
